Outils pour utilisateurs

Outils du site


doc:dak:installation_de_dak_sur_abonde

Ceci est une ancienne révision du document !


Mon installation de dak

Je décris ici une première installation « de production » de dak sur abonde (dédiée à ce seul usage). Je m'inspire évidemment de l'installation de dak sur ondine avec les différences suivantes :

  • je place tout dans le répertoire /var/lib/dak au lieu de /opt/dak ;
  • je paramètre dak de façon à n'avoir qu'une seule version de distribution nommée fdl avec comme seule section main.

Abonde est en version sarge de Debian et il en est de même du paquet dak.

L'installation comprend les étapes suivantes :

  1. installation de postgresql ;
  2. installation d'un serveur ftp pour recevoir les paquets (ici vsftpd) ;
  3. installation et configuration appropriée de dak (le gros morceau) ;
  4. installation de debianqueued (à la main) pour transfert des paquets déposés.

postgresql

# aptitude install postgresql

Questions debconf

Où créer la base de données de PostgreSQL ?

/var/lib/postgres/data

Faut-il supprimer les données à la purge du paquet ?

Non

Paramètres régionaux utilisés par le moteur de bases de données :

fr_FR.UTF-8

Ordre jour/mois des dates

Européen

Installation du dak de sarge

# aptitude install dak
Les NOUVEAUX paquets suivants vont être installés : 
  bzip2 dak python-apt python-egenix-mxdatetime python-gnupginterface 
  python-ldap python-pygresql python2.3-egenix-mxdatetime 
  python2.3-egenix-mxtools python2.3-ldap python2.3-pygresql sudo 

Questions debconf

Where to put the base directory for dak?

/var/lib/dak

Nom d'hôte de l'archive :

localhost.localdomain

Nom de votre archive :

archive FDL (abonde)

The name of your dak user.

deb-dak

The name of your dak group.

debadmin

Édition des fichiers de configuration

/etc/dak/katie.conf

Tel que produit par debconf (non modifié pour l'instant donc) :

/var/lib/dak/katie/apt.conf

Modifications apportées :

  1. remplacement de « duck » par « fdl » ;
  2. une seule version « unstable » (qui contiendra des retroproductions pour sarge !) ;
  3. sections « main », « contrib » et « non-free » ;
  4. ajout de kfreebsd-i386.

/var/lib/dak/katie/katie.conf

Modifications apportées :

  1. ajout des commentaires dans katie.conf suggérés ici ;
  2. suppression d'« experimental » : une seule section « unstable » ;
  3. Dinstall::MyEmailAddress devient Lehobey@free.fr ;
  4. Dinstall::MyAdminAddress devient LEHOBEY@free.fr ;

À faire :

  1. Dinstall::MyHost ;
doc/dak/installation_de_dak_sur_abonde.1133945939.txt.gz · Dernière modification: 2005/12/07 10:00 (modification externe)